In 2009, Harvard Business Publishing deployed Oracle E-Business Suite as its ERP Financial system. The Oracle E-Business Suite implementation emphasized Oracle R12 configuration to support core financial modules including accounts payable, general ledger, and tax reporting, and it explicitly included responsibility for producing the yearly 1099s for the R12 environment. The implementation scope centered on the finance organization in the United States, aligning AP invoice workflows, vendor master data controls, tax form generation, and year end reporting processes. Governance and operational controls were structured around documented year end 1099 procedures, role based access for AP and tax processing, and configuration of tax reporting parameters inside Oracle E-Business Suite R12 to enable consolidated 1099 extraction and compliant filing preparation.

In 2020, Harvard Business Publishing implemented D2L Brightspace LMS on its website. D2L Brightspace LMS serves as the organization’s Learning and Development platform, providing a web-hosted environment for course delivery and learner experience management. The implementation emphasizes standard learning management capabilities including course creation and content management, enrollment workflows, assessment and quiz support, and learning record reporting. Configuration focused on web embedding and learner-facing delivery, with the D2L Brightspace LMS powering centralized course catalogs and learner progress tracking. Operational coverage is focused on corporate learning and professional development across Harvard Business Publishing, supporting HR and learning teams responsible for training programs. Governance was structured around administrative roles and role-based access controls, aligning content ownership and enrollment workflows with existing organizational processes.

In 2021, Harvard Business Publishing implemented Domo as its Analytics and BI application. The deployment focused on centralizing reporting and dashboarding for leadership development and client-facing learning programs, positioning Domo to serve learning analytics and client engagement reporting needs within the organization. Configuration emphasized Domo reports and dashboards to surface participant-level data, program performance signals, and client deliverables. Functional workflows included data collection and reconciliation for the learning portal, scheduled report generation, and dashboard distribution to internal stakeholders, aligning Analytics and BI capabilities with program fulfillment processes. Operational coverage extended to client engagement, program delivery, and moderation support, with a Project Specialist from April 2022 providing day-to-day assistance for data analytics and Domo reports. The role coordinated participant invitations, meeting setup including WebEx, meeting notes, and cross-team handoffs, while governance relied on tight coordination between client services and analytics owners to maintain report accuracy and timely delivery of client-facing analytics.
